The UAE’s Ministry of Human Resources and Emiratisation (MoHRE) has announced a four-day paid public holiday for private sector employees in observance of Arafat Day and Eid Al Adha.
According to the ministry, the holiday will run from Tuesday, May 26, to Friday, May 29, 2026, with employees expected to resume work on Saturday, May 30.
The decision was issued in line with the UAE Cabinet’s approved schedule for official public holidays.
The announcement brings good news to millions of workers across the country, who will enjoy an extended break to celebrate one of the most significant holidays in the Islamic calendar.
